SUNY Downstate College of Medicine graduate Dr. Schwartz discussed issues covered by her new book, which address the question, “How do you take charge of your health and stop turning over your life to our confusing and intimidating healthcare system before it’s too late?”

Over the past 30 years, Dr. Schwartz has written four best-selling books, testified before Congress, hosted her own PBS pledge special on bioidentical hormones, and appeared on various news programs including CBS News, Larry King Live, CNN and MSNBC, as well as The View, Oprah Satellite Radio with Dr. Oz and many others.

She received her MD from SUNY Downstate’s College of Medicine in 1975, graduating cum laude as a member of AOA, the academic honor society. She completed her training in internal medicine and critical care at Downstate/Kings County Hospital Center. In 2005, Dr. Schwartz was honored by the College of Medicine Alumni Association with the Louis M. Hellman, MD Master Teacher Award. She is a past president of the Alumni Association and delivered the address at this year’s White Coat Ceremony for Downstate’s entering medical students.

SUNY Downstate Medical Center, founded in 1860, was the first medical school in the United States to bring teaching out of the lecture hall and to the patient’s bedside. A center of innovation and excellence in research and clinical service delivery, SUNY Downstate Medical Center comprises a College of Medicine, Colleges of Nursing and Health Related Professions, a School of Graduate Studies, a School of Public Health, University Hospital of Brooklyn, and an Advanced Biotechnology Park and Biotechnology Incubator.

SUNY Downstate ranks twelfth nationally in the number of alumni who are on the faculty of American medical schools. More physicians practicing in New York City have graduated from SUNY Downstate than from any other medical school. For more information, visit www.downstate.edu .
